Transaction 265838ab47277f7c81f747833c02dad0cb3009f1d64a33d3dd9e4935bf0890fc

4 Input
1 Outputs
  • 265838ab47277f7c81f747833c02dad0cb3009f1d64a33d3dd9e4935bf0890fc:0
  • value  4975421
    address  3Bae8dQtH64E62JufNvA3ud288nU9TVbKc